About The Position

The Environmental Field Operations Lead position is responsible for scheduling all daily field assessments and ensuring operational and safety aspects of environmental monitoring programs, specifically associated with upstream oil and gas operations. They will work closely with the program manager and project technical directors to execute environmental data collection, ensure field quality control, and will assume roles in both field and office. Utilizing their knowledge of various scientific disciplines, they may collect, synthesize, study, report, and act based on data derived from measurements or other field observations. The compensation range for this role is $65,000 to $85,000, in addition to an annual bonus commensurate with experience, skills, and geographic location. This position offers a unique opportunity to join a successful Environmental Engineering firm and will report to our office in Pittsburgh, PA. This opportunity is approximately field-based position at sites in southwestern PA and northern WV. The successful candidate will complete several safety training courses prior to initiating any field activities and participate in a comprehensive safety and technical training program that includes both field and office-based components.

Requirements

  • Understanding of environmental sampling and monitoring including, but not limited to air, water, waste, soil, and radiation.
  • Effective computer skills (Excel and Microsoft Office are essential) and proficiency with Android OS
  • Ability to work 12-hour shifts that may require overtime and weekends as necessary
  • Ability to perform in-field physical activities
  • Lifting up to 50 pounds several times a day
  • Overhead lifting of over 20 pounds
  • Bending, stooping, climbing ladders and crawling
  • Willingness to travel overnight up to 15% of the time
  • Valid driver’s license
  • Strong oral and written communication skills
  • Strong time management skills with the ability to work well under pressure with multiple deadlines
  • Organizational skills and attention to detail
  • Ideal candidate will possess 5+ years of environmental consulting experience
  • All candidates will be subject to background and drug screening, including marijuana. Please note, this role is required to be registered in an ongoing, random, drug screening program to meet client compliance requirements.

Nice To Haves

  • Preference will be given to candidates with an Associates or Bachelor's Degree in Environmental Science, Engineering, Geology, or other related science field from an accredited four-year college or university; related work experience in environmental sampling programs, hydrocarbon detection and measurement, TENORM, emission testing or a mechanical background are also preferred, but not required
  • Experience supporting Oil and Gas industry is preferred

Responsibilities

  • Participate and be engaged in the safety culture
  • Conduct safety assessments
  • Conduct QA/QC assessments
  • Conduct Operational assessments
  • Manage scheduling and daily assignments for a team of environmental field technicians, which may include 24/7 operations during certain project phases
  • Manage and maintain all required PPE, supplies and equipment for field personnel
  • Review monitoring data each day to ensure compliance
  • Manage, perform and review documentation of calibrations checks of monitoring instrument
  • Perform all required quality programs written in site and regional quality plans
  • Provide updates and reports to manager(s)
  • Provide data and or reports for client per requests
  • Build and maintain trusted client relationships through responsive communication and high-quality field support
  • Demonstrate strong knowledge of safety procedures and safe work practices, and adhere to all company and client safety training, policies, and regulatory requirements (including OSHA)
  • Represent the company in a professional manner
  • Maintain knowledge of applicable environmental regulations and standards
  • Maintain and protect company and client confidentiality
  • Participate in career development, safety and maintaining required certifications
  • Perform any other duties assigned by client or manager(s)
